This class is an introduction to Praise Dance or Liturgical Dance, a form of expression where dancers use their bodies as instruments of worship and adoration to God. This class will explore the fundamentals of liturgical dance, which incorporates other forms of dance such as modern, jazz, West African Dance and/or hip-hop. All bodies are welcome.

Nikka Maynard is a gifted performer and teaching artist with over three decades of experience in West African Dance through her training and work with Diamano Coura West African Dance Company. Raised in Berkeley, CA, by Trinidadian parents deeply entrenched in music, Nikka's dance journey began at a young age. She was inspired by the rhythmic melodies of her parents' Reggae and Calypso band, which ignited her passion for movement and prompted her to explore various dance styles. Alongside her artistic pursuits, Nikka discovered the profound impact of liturgical dance as a form of spiritual expression. Through her involvement in the praise dance ministry at her church, she found a deep connection between her faith and her artistry, blending her spiritual beliefs with her love for dance. With unwavering dedication and continued practice, Nikka has mastered both West African Dance and liturgical dance, enabling her to impart her knowledge and passion to her students. Her teaching aims to inspire others to embrace movement not only as a form of artistic expression but also as a means of spiritual connection.
